with all that being said, I got ThemeGenCE...

Took me all night to learn what format to use and get the gradient bars correct, but I finally got it...

For those of you using a PPC6700 or anything like it, use the
QVGA P +L(240x294, 320x214) setting...

you DO indeed have to use an image for the today background.. It doesn't let you just use a base hue...

Guess it took me all day, but I finally learned...
